
Ретроспектива спринта
Ретроспектива спринта — это одно из ключевых мероприятий в рамках Agile-методологий, таких как scrum, которое проводится в конце каждого спринта. основная цель ретроспективы — анализ работы команды, выявление успешных и проблемных аспектов процесса, а также выработка мер по улучшению работы в будущих спринтах. Ретроспектива способствует постоянному совершенствованию команды, повышению эффективности и устранению повторяющихся ошибок.
Задачи и цели ретроспективы спринта

Ретроспектива спринта направлена на создание среды для открытого обсуждения и улучшения командных процессов:
1. Выявление успешных практик

Ретроспектива даёт возможность команде обсудить, что сработало хорошо в прошедшем спринте. Это помогает команде укрепить свои сильные стороны и продолжать использовать эффективные подходы и практики в следующих спринтах.
2. анализ проблем и препятствий

Важно выявить проблемы, с которыми столкнулась команда в течение спринта. Это могут быть трудности в коммуникации, задержки выполнения задач, нехватка ресурсов или неопределённые требования. Обсуждение таких вопросов позволяет понять причины проблем и разработать пути их решения.
3. разработка плана улучшений

На основе анализа успехов и проблем команда формулирует конкретные действия для улучшения процесса работы в будущем. Эти меры могут включать в себя изменение подходов к выполнению задач, улучшение взаимодействия в команде, повышение качества планирования или внедрение новых инструментов.
4. Повышение командной сплочённости

Ретроспектива способствует улучшению коммуникации внутри команды и укрепляет дух сотрудничества. открытое обсуждение помогает каждому участнику команды выразить свои мысли и идеи, что способствует росту доверия и улучшению командной работы.
Участники ретроспективы спринта

В ретроспективе спринта обычно принимают участие все члены команды:
- Scrum-мастер: Он выполняет роль модератора встречи, обеспечивает соблюдение структуры и поддерживает открытую и продуктивную дискуссию.
- Команда разработки: Разработчики активно участвуют в обсуждении, делятся своим опытом за прошедший спринт и предлагают идеи для улучшений.
- Product Owner (владелец продукта): Product Owner может присутствовать на ретроспективе, чтобы понять проблемы команды, хотя его участие не всегда обязательно. Основной акцент в ретроспективе делается на работе команды разработки.
Формат и структура ретроспективы спринта

Ретроспектива спринта имеет гибкую структуру и может проводиться в разных форматах в зависимости от потребностей команды. Один из самых популярных форматов включает три ключевых вопроса:
- Что прошло хорошо?
- На этом этапе команда обсуждает позитивные моменты прошедшего спринта: какие задачи были выполнены успешно, что способствовало продуктивной работе, какие действия или подходы оказались эффективными.
- Что прошло не так хорошо?
- Этот этап фокусируется на выявлении проблемных аспектов. Команда анализирует, что пошло не так, какие препятствия или ошибки возникли, что замедлило работу или привело к негативным последствиям.
- Что можно улучшить?
- На основании обсуждения успехов и проблем формулируются конкретные шаги для улучшения работы команды в будущем. Это могут быть меры по улучшению коммуникации, изменение рабочего процесса, корректировка плана или внедрение новых инструментов.
Преимущества ретроспективы спринта

Регулярное проведение ретроспектив спринта даёт команде множество преимуществ:
- Постоянное улучшение процессов: Ретроспектива помогает команде учиться на своих ошибках и постоянно совершенствовать рабочие процессы. Это способствует повышению эффективности и качества работы.
- Выявление и устранение проблем на ранней стадии: Ретроспектива позволяет оперативно выявлять проблемы и предотвращать их повторение в будущем. Это особенно важно для решения вопросов, которые могут негативно сказаться на результате проекта.
- Повышение прозрачности и доверия: открытое обсуждение успехов и ошибок способствует повышению прозрачности в команде и укреплению доверия между её членами.
- Улучшение командной работы: Ретроспектива помогает команде лучше понимать друг друга и улучшать взаимодействие. Она способствует созданию благоприятной рабочей среды, где каждый участник чувствует себя услышанным и вовлечённым в процесс.
Вызовы при проведении ретроспективы

Несмотря на все преимущества, проведение ретроспективы может сопровождаться рядом вызовов:
- Недостаточная открытость: В некоторых случаях члены команды могут стесняться или бояться открыто обсуждать проблемы и ошибки. Это может помешать полноценному анализу и снижает ценность ретроспективы.
- Ограничение времени: Если ретроспективе уделяется недостаточно времени или встреча проводится слишком поспешно, команда может не успеть рассмотреть все важные вопросы и предложить решения для улучшений.
- Поверхностное обсуждение: Иногда обсуждение может быть поверхностным, и команда может избегать сложных или неудобных тем. Это снижает эффективность ретроспективы и мешает устранению реальных проблем.
Лучшие практики для проведения ретроспективы

Для успешного проведения ретроспективы спринта рекомендуется следовать ряду лучших практик:
- Создание безопасной среды: Scrum-мастер должен создать условия, при которых все члены команды чувствуют себя комфортно для открытого обсуждения как успехов, так и ошибок. Очень важно поддерживать атмосферу доверия и взаимоуважения.
- Фокус на конкретных действиях: Каждая ретроспектива должна заканчиваться конкретными выводами и действиями, которые команда может применить в следующем спринте для улучшения процесса. Это помогает избежать теоретических обсуждений и сделать изменения практическими.
- Использование различных форматов: Для поддержания интереса и вовлечённости команды стоит периодически менять формат ретроспективы. Это может быть использование визуальных техник, мозговых штурмов, различных инструментов для анализа.
- Фокус на решениях, а не на обвинениях: Важно избегать личных обвинений и критики. Ретроспектива должна быть ориентирована на поиск решений и совместную работу над улучшениями.
Примеры улучшений, предложенных на ретроспективах
- Оптимизация планирования: Если на ретроспективе выявляется, что команда систематически не успевает завершать задачи, это может привести к улучшению процесса планирования. Команда может начать лучше оценивать свои возможности или уменьшить объём задач на спринт.
- Улучшение коммуникации: Если команда столкнулась с проблемами коммуникации, предложенные меры могут включать организацию регулярных встреч или использование новых инструментов для обмена информацией.
- Автоматизация рутинных задач: На ретроспективах могут быть предложены идеи по автоматизации задач, которые занимают много времени, что приведёт к повышению общей эффективности работы.
Перспективы развития ретроспектив

С развитием гибких методологий и новых технологий ретроспективы продолжат оставаться важным элементом в работе команд. В будущем возможна более широкая интеграция ретроспектив с аналитическими инструментами и автоматизацией, что позволит получать данные о производительности команды в реальном времени и более эффективно использовать их в процессе обсуждения.
Научные исследования и практика
Исследования показывают, что регулярные ретроспективы способствуют повышению удовлетворённости команды и улучшению качества продуктов. В исследовании Карла и Ли (2020) анализировалось влияние ретроспектив на продуктивность команд. Авторы пришли к выводу, что команды, регулярно проводящие ретроспективы, демонстрируют более высокие результаты и лучше адаптируются к изменяющимся условиям проекта (Karl & Lee, 2020).
Источник
Karl, M., & Lee, J. (2020). The Role of Retrospectives in Improving Team Productivity: A Study in Agile Development. Journal of Agile Methodologies, 28(3), 145-160. https://doi.org/10.1016/j.jam.2020.06.008 Ниже представлена подборка статей о ретроспективе спринта, освещающих её значение для анализа ошибок и улучшения процесса работы.